R. Arriagada has authored 198 papers that have received a total of 16.9k indexed citations.
This includes 108 papers in Oncology, 99 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 60 papers in Cancer Research. The topics of these papers are Lung Cancer Treatments and Mutations (72 papers), Lung Cancer Research Studies (70 papers) and Breast Cancer Treatment Studies (57 papers). R. Arriagada is often cited by papers focused on Lung Cancer Treatments and Mutations (72 papers), Lung Cancer Research Studies (70 papers) and Breast Cancer Treatment Studies (57 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in France, United States and Sweden. R. Arriagada's co-authors include Thierry Le Chevalier, Monique G. Lê, Jean‐Pierre Pignon, M. Spielmann and C. Le Péchoux and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, The Lancet and Journal of Clinical Oncology.
